Solarwind Finland has sold its BESS battery storage project in Posio to NWES Oy

Solarwind Finland Oy has sold the battery energy storage system (BESS) project it developed in Raistakka, Posio to NorthWind Energystorage (NWES) Oy. The total output of the project is 25 MW, with a capacity of 50 MWh. The BESS system enables more efficient utilization of renewable energy and helps balance electricity supply and demand. As a result, the power grid can better withstand consumption peaks and production fluctuations, improving the reliability of energy delivery.

The project will enter the construction phase in early 2026. The system is scheduled to be connected to the electricity grid in 2027.
